极客工坊

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 18887|回复: 2

Device Simulation Framework (DSF)

[复制链接]
发表于 2011-12-28 16:08:57 | 显示全部楼层 |阅读模式
Device Simulator Framework(DSF)拥有一个内核空间到用户空间的输入输出控制接口,让测试用例开发人员可以执行内核的特定目标区域。当设备可能不存在时,DSF 特别有助于执行设备驱动程序内核代码。虽然 DSF 不能取代真正的设备测试,但是它可以在很大程度上帮助您调试和测试驱动程序代码。

DSF 还可以加快测试用例的开发,因为您不必去学习用于用户/内核空间通信的输入输出控制接口。

Device Simulation Framework Design Guide







PS:这个东西貌似很神奇,在AIWI体感控制中有应用,或许将来能用上,留存

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复

使用道具 举报

 楼主| 发表于 2011-12-29 09:58:29 | 显示全部楼层
昨天晚上体验了下AIWI的游戏,应用的是DSF框架
操作很简单,只可惜是封装的,开放程度很低


以下内容纯粹意淫!{:soso__9026906396797039629_2:}


感觉这个应用很有前途,例如通过采集Android手机传感器信号(Wifi)或者Arduino的Bluetooth或其他什么设备的RS232通信,用DSF开发接口应用实现鼠标或键盘的操作,上位机用processing做互动。想象一下多个Android手机用户通过Wifi连接PC主机实现互动的画面吧?

不知道这个应用有没有开源的样例,例如用Macro(宏)定义一些手势的动作,类似搜狗的鼠标手势

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复 支持 反对

使用道具 举报

 楼主| 发表于 2011-12-29 10:41:03 | 显示全部楼层
附一个链接
http://driverentry.com.br/en/blog/?p=273


运行C:\Program Files\dsf下子文件夹的*.wsf,可以建立虚拟的鼠标,键盘等。。。(研究DSF到此为止)
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则 需要先绑定手机号

Archiver|联系我们|极客工坊

GMT+8, 2024-4-25 09:10 , Processed in 0.062895 second(s), 18 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表